A 5 kg block is pulled across a table by a force of 61 N. Calculate the acceleration of the object. _____ m/s2

To calculate the acceleration of the object, we can use Newton's second law of motion, which states that the acceleration of an object is equal to the net force acting on it divided by its mass. The formula is:

a = F/m

where: a is the acceleration, F is the force, and m is the mass of the object.

Given: F = 61 N (force) m = 5 kg (mass)

Substitute the given values into the formula:

a = 61 N / 5 kg = 12.2 m/s²

So, the acceleration of the object is 12.2 m/s².
